SF Partners are exclusively partnering with a high growth manufacturing business in Telford as they enter their next phase of expansion. Following significant recent growth, this is a brand new Financial Controller role, created to strengthen the finance function and support ambitious future plans. This is not a “sit back and maintain” position. It is a hands on, commercially involved role at the heart of a fast paced manufacturing operation.

The Opportunity:

  • You will take day-to-day ownership of the finance function, reporting to the Finance Director/CFO, acting as a key partner to the senior leadership team, driving performance, improving controls, and supporting strategic decision making during a period of scale up.

This role is ideal for:

  • An established Financial Controller who thrives in an operational environment
  • A strong Finance Manager from manufacturing ready to step up into a number one role

The Role:

  • Taking full ownership of financial management, reporting, and controls
  • Leading month end, budgeting, and forecasting processes
  • Overseeing stock, costings, fixed assets, and cashflow
  • Driving accurate and insightful reporting to support operational decisions
  • Managing audits, statutory accounts, and tax compliance
  • Partnering closely with operations and senior stakeholders across the site
  • Leading, developing, and strengthening the finance team
  • Identifying and implementing process improvements and system enhancements

About You:

To be considered, you must have experience within a manufacturing environment. This is essential. You will also be:

  • ACA, ACCA or CIMA qualified. Qualified by Experience may be considered.
  • Proven experience in a hands on finance leadership role
  • Strong understanding of stock, costings, and operational finance
  • Experience working in a fast paced, evolving business
  • Confidence to challenge, influence, and partner across the business
  • Strong systems and Excel capability with ERP experience beneficial
